Study Summary

This study involves the prospective collection of endometrial biopsy tissue, serum, plasma, whole blood for DNA extraction, and urine from women who will be diagnosed as having (or not having) endometriosis at the time of scheduled surgery. The investigators plan to enroll approximately 500 women to validate and optimize the use of genomic classifiers alone or in combination with serum markers (such as cytokines) as a non-surgical marker of disease.
